Output bd33884492729fc310dcf3fc936e719eb5363bcd921339107107989044dbb75b:30

value
37508239
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 144d2f8b6bdaa723c3bfe9021a676f48ef66008d OP_EQUALVERIFY OP_CHECKSIG
address
12rLyo5ouBts8aBktvKcxmQ3DJ27kvHK54
transaction
bd33884492729fc310dcf3fc936e719eb5363bcd921339107107989044dbb75b
spent
true